Avian flu education — advance preparation is key

International health experts say a pandemic is inevitable at some point in the future. Scientists are concerned that a pandemic from the H5N1 virus may emerge soon because two of the three conditions for an avian flu pandemic already exist with the H5N1 virus.

Rare heart surgery performed at The Nebraska Medical Center

A world-class procedure and a first for North America. A life threatening aneurysm is successfully repaired at The Nebraska Medical Center using a complex technique dubbed the “frozen elephant trunk.” Published medical reports indicate this is the first time this groundbreaking procedure has been completed in the United States or Canada.
